Breaking the Circle is a highly-charged adventure which unflinchingly captures the dangers of the shadowy world of illegal immigration and drug dealing. When Maya is mugged on the way home from school she finds herself inextricably involved with her muggers and especially with Kay who, despite her role, also seems to be a victim. Maya is determined to help Kay if she can but stepping into this new world is full of danger and hard questions to answer as Maya soon finds as she tries to unravel the invisible chains that bind Kay.
An action thriller featuring feisty mixed-race heroine Maya - a female Alex Rider. This exciting follow-up to Circle of Fire takes readers on another thrilling adventure with the headstrong heroine.
